PRO-READ ENCODER REGISTER
Before removing the ProRead receptacle, ensure that the ProRead register is
programmed for three-wire mode.
If a two-wire conductor cable is connected to a "potted" ProRead encoder
register, replace the register with a three-wire register.
Reprogramming a ProRead encoder from 2-wire to 3-wire
It may sometimes be necessary to reprogram a ProRead register encoder from 2-
wire to 3-wire mode. Accomplish this with a Neptune ProRead field programmer.
A basic overview of the steps is as follows:
1 Connect to the remote receptacle with the field programmer.
2 Interrogate the encoder register to determine its operating mode (2 or 3-wire).
3 Reconfigure the encoder register to make it operate in 3-wire model.
4 Verify that the reconfiguration was successful by looking at the Field
Programmer screen. The OM field should be 3W (see below).
